- The Female Starscream is a Decepticon from the Animated continuity family.
The Starscream clone that raises the most questions, the purple and pale teal Female Starscream possesses considerable strategic thinking, a biting sense of humor, and a short temper. She embodies an aspect of the original about which he's better off not asking (or so she says), but for what has been shown she may represent Starscream intelligence and scheming quality (and probably his feminine side too).

The Female proved to be a capable fighter, managing to get a pair of stasis cuffs on the massive Bulkhead. After the original Starscream was decapitated by Isaac Sumdac piloting a Headmaster unit, she promptly declared that she was better off being led by Megatron. When Omega Supreme joined the battle, she and the other Decepticons were blasted away, their fates uncertain. A Bridge Too Close, Part II
Trivia
- Where the Female clone gets her colors is uncertain. While her colors are like those of Generation 2 Ramjet, her layouts are completely different, where the other four much more closely match their Generation 1 templates. If her color scheme were applied to the original Seeker toy, she would be teal where the original Starscream is gray, with a purple chest and black fists... very unlike Generation 2 Ramjet's layout. Her colors may simply be a "more feminine" version of Animated Starscream's deco.
